**Highmark Health's Flagship: Allegheny General Hospital (AGH)**

Allegheny General Hospital (AGH), part of the Highmark Health system, is a major player in the Pittsburgh healthcare landscape. It is located within a reasonable distance of the 15201 ZIP code, making it a convenient option for many residents. AGH holds a 3-star rating from the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S), reflecting its overall performance in various quality metrics. While this rating is average, it's important to remember that CMS ratings are just one indicator of quality.

AGH houses the Allegheny Health Network (AHN) Cancer Institute, which offers a comprehensive range of services for breast cancer patients. This includes advanced imaging technologies like 3D mammography (tomosynthesis), which can improve early detection, particularly in women with dense breast tissue. The Institute also provides access to surgical oncology, medical oncology, and radiation oncology, ensuring a multidisciplinary approach to treatment.

ER wait times at AGH are a crucial consideration. While specific real-time data fluctuates, historical averages suggest that wait times can vary. Patients should be prepared for potential delays, especially during peak hours. The hospital's website and online resources often provide current wait time estimates.

AGH's telehealth capabilities are expanding. The AHN Cancer Institute offers virtual consultations and follow-up appointments, providing patients with increased flexibility and convenience. This is particularly beneficial for those who live at a distance or have mobility limitations. Check the AHN website for details on available telehealth services.

**UPMC's Strong Presence: UPMC Presbyterian Shadyside**

UPMC Presbyterian Shadyside, another prominent hospital option near 15201, boasts a strong reputation for cancer care. It is a flagship hospital within the UPMC system. The hospital has a 4-star CMS rating, indicating a higher level of overall quality compared to AGH.

UPMC Hillman Cancer Center, with a location at Shadyside, is a nationally recognized cancer center. It offers a full spectrum of breast cancer services, including state-of-the-art diagnostic imaging, surgical options, chemotherapy, radiation therapy, and access to clinical trials. The Hillman Cancer Center is known for its research initiatives, providing patients with access to cutting-edge treatments.

ER wait times at UPMC Presbyterian Shadyside can also fluctuate. Patients should check the UPMC website or use online tools to get the most up-to-date estimates.

UPMC has invested heavily in telehealth. The Hillman Cancer Center offers virtual appointments, remote monitoring programs, and online patient education resources. These telehealth options can improve access to care and enhance the patient experience.

**Specialized Breast Centers: A Closer Look**

Beyond the flagship hospitals, several specialized breast centers in the Pittsburgh area offer focused care. These centers often provide a more intimate and personalized experience.

**UPMC Magee-Womens Hospital:** While not directly within the 15201 ZIP code, UPMC Magee-Womens Hospital is a leading center for women's health, including breast cancer care. They have a dedicated Breast Cancer Program. They offer comprehensive services, including advanced imaging, surgical options, and supportive care services.

**AHN's Breast Care Centers:** AHN operates several breast care centers throughout the region, including locations that are convenient to the 15201 ZIP code. These centers offer a range of services, including screening mammograms, diagnostic imaging, and consultations with breast specialists.
